/* global
promise_test,
assert_true,
assert_equals,
fetch,
*/
const TEST_FILE_CONTENT = 'Hello World'
const TEST_FILE_NAME = 'example.txt'
const OTHER_TEST_FILE_CONTENT = 'Goodby World'
const OTHER_TEST_FILE_NAME = 'example2.txt'
const EMPTY_DIR_URL = 'ipfs://bafybeiczsscdsbs7ffqz55asqdf3smv6klcw3gofszvwlyarci47bgf354'
setup({ timeout_multiplier: 2 })
promise_test(async (t) => {
const putResponse = await fetch(`${EMPTY_DIR_URL}/${TEST_FILE_NAME}`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(putResponse.status == 201, 'Able to PUT')
const url = await putResponse.headers.get("Location")
assert_true(url.startsWith('ipfs://'), 'Got an IPFS url for the content')
assert_true(url.endsWith(TEST_FILE_NAME), 'URL ends with the file name')
const getResponse = await fetch(url)
assert_true(getResponse.ok, 'Able to use URL from POST')
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
const base = new URL('./', url).href
const listingRequest = await fetch(base)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'File shows up in parent folder')
}, 'PUT text file to IPFS inside empty dir')
promise_test(async (t) => {
const firstFileResponse = await fetch(`${EMPTY_DIR_URL}/${TEST_FILE_NAME}`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(firstFileResponse.status == 201, 'Able to PUT first file')
const url = await firstFileResponse.headers.get("Location")
const base = new URL('./', url).href
const secondFileResponse = await fetch(new URL(`./${OTHER_TEST_FILE_NAME}`, base).href, {
method: 'PUT',
body: OTHER_TEST_FILE_CONTENT
})
assert_true(secondFileResponse.status == 201, 'Able to post second file')
const secondUrl = await secondFileResponse.headers.get("Location")
assert_true(secondUrl.startsWith('ipfs://'), 'Got an IPFS url for the content')
assert_true(secondUrl.endsWith(OTHER_TEST_FILE_NAME), 'URL ends with the file name')
const secondBase = new URL('./', secondUrl).href
const listingRequest = await fetch(secondBase)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'First file shows up in parent fol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Second file shows up in parent folder')
}, 'PUT text file to existing infohash')
promise_test(async (t) => {
const firstFileResponse = await fetch(`${EMPTY_DIR_URL}/${TEST_FILE_NAME}`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(firstFileResponse.status == 201, 'Able to PUT first file')
const url = await firstFileResponse.headers.get("Location")
const base = new URL('./', url).href
const secondFileResponse = await fetch(new URL(`./${OTHER_TEST_FILE_NAME}`, base).href, {
method: 'PUT',
body: OTHER_TEST_FILE_CONTENT
})
assert_true(secondFileResponse.status == 201, 'Able to PUT second file')
const secondUrl = await secondFileResponse.headers.get("Location")
const secondBase = new URL('./', secondUrl).href
const listingRequest = await fetch(secondBase)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'First file shows up in parent fol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Second file shows up in parent folder')
const deleteResponse = await fetch(secondUrl, {
method: 'DELETE'
})
assert_true(deleteResponse.status == 201, 'Able to DELETE file URL')
const finalUrl = await deleteResponse.headers.get("Location")
assert_true(finalUrl.startsWith('ipfs://'), 'Got an IPFS url for the content')
assert_true(finalUrl.endsWith('/'), 'URL ends with a / to signify a directory')
const finalListingRequest = await fetch(finalUrl)
const finalListing = await finalListingRequest.text()
assert_true(finalListing.includes(TEST_FILE_NAME), 'First file still shows up in folder')
assert_true(!finalListing.includes(OTHER_TEST_FILE_NAME), 'Second file no longer shows up in folder')
}, 'DELETE file from an infohash')
promise_test(async (t) => {
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const firstFileResponse = await fetch(`${keyURL}${TEST_FILE_NAME}`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(firstFileResponse.status == 200, 'Able to PUT first file')
const base = new URL('./', keyURL).href
const secondUrl = new URL(`./${OTHER_TEST_FILE_NAME}`, base).href
const secondFileResponse = await fetch(secondUrl, {
method: 'PUT',
body: OTHER_TEST_FILE_CONTENT
})
assert_true(secondFileResponse.status == 200, 'Able to PUT second file')
const listingRequest = await fetch(base)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'First file shows up in parent fol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Second file shows up in parent folder')
const deleteResponse = await fetch(secondUrl, {
method: 'DELETE'
})
assert_true(deleteResponse.status == 200, 'Able to DELETE file URL')
const finalListingRequest = await fetch(base)
const finalListing = await finalListingRequest.text()
assert_true(finalListing.includes(TEST_FILE_NAME), 'First file still shows up in folder')
assert_true(!finalListing.includes(OTHER_TEST_FILE_NAME), 'Second file no longer shows up in folder')
}, 'DELETE file from IPNS', { timeout: 120 * 1000 })
promise_test(async (t) => {
const firstFileResponse = await fetch(`${EMPTY_DIR_URL}/${TEST_FILE_NAME}`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(firstFileResponse.status == 201, 'Able to post first file')
const url = await firstFileResponse.headers.get("Location")
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const ipnsResponse = await fetch(keyURL, {
method: 'POST',
body: url
})
assert_true(ipnsResponse.status == 200, 'Able to POST url to ipns')
const getResponse = await fetch(keyURL)
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
}, 'POST IPFS URL to IPNS')
promise_test(async (t) => {
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const ipnsResponse = await fetch(keyURL,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(ipnsResponse.status == 200, 'Able to PUT file to ipns')
const getResponse = await fetch(keyURL)
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
}, 'PUT IPFS file to IPNS', { timeout: 120 * 1000 })
promise_test(async (t) => {
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const ipnsResponse = await fetch(`${keyURL}test`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(ipnsResponse.status == 200, 'Able to PUT url to ipns')
const getResponse = await fetch(`${keyURL}test`)
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
}, 'PUT IPFS file to IPNS subpath')
promise_test(async (t) => {
const formData = new FormData()
formData.append('file', new Blob([TEST_FILE_CONTENT]), TEST_FILE_NAME)
formData.append('file', new Blob([OTHER_TEST_FILE_CONTENT]), OTHER_TEST_FILE_NAME)
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const putResponse = await fetch(keyURL, {
method: 'PUT',
body: formData
})
assert_true(putResponse.status == 200, 'Able to PUT')
const getResponse = await fetch(`${keyURL}${TEST_FILE_NAME}`)
assert_true(getResponse.status === 200, 'Able to get uploaded file')
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
const listingRequest = await fetch(keyURL)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'File shows up in parent fol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Other file shows up in parent folder')
}, 'PUT FormData to IPNS', { timeout: 120 * 1000 })
promise_test(async (t) => {
const formData = new FormData()
formData.append('file', new Blob([TEST_FILE_CONTENT]), TEST_FILE_NAME)
formData.append('file', new Blob([OTHER_TEST_FILE_CONTENT]), OTHER_TEST_FILE_NAME)
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const putResponse = await fetch(new URL("/test", keyURL).href, {
method: 'PUT',
body: formData
})
assert_true(putResponse.status == 200, 'Able to PUT')
const getResponse = await fetch(new URL(`/test/${TEST_FILE_NAME}`, keyURL).href)
assert_true(getResponse.ok, 'Able to use URL from POST')
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
const listingRequest = await fetch(new URL('/test', keyURL).href)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'File shows up in parent fol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Other file shows up in parent folder')
}, 'PUT FormData to IPNS subpath', { timeout: 120 * 1000 })
promise_test(async (t) => {
const formData = new FormData()
formData.append('file', new Blob([TEST_FILE_CONTENT]), TEST_FILE_NAME)
formData.append('file', new Blob([OTHER_TEST_FILE_CONTENT]), OTHER_TEST_FILE_NAME)
const putResponse = await fetch(EMPTY_DIR_URL, {
method: 'PUT',
body: formData
})
assert_true(putResponse.status == 201, 'Able to PUT')
const url = await putResponse.headers.get("Location")
assert_true(url.startsWith('ipfs://'), 'Got an IPFS url for the content')
assert_true(url.endsWith('/'), 'URL is a directory')
const getResponse = await fetch(url + TEST_FILE_NAME)
assert_true(getResponse.ok, 'Able to use URL from POST')
const text = await getResponse.text()
assert_equals(text, TEST_FILE_CONTENT, 'Got content back out')
const listingRequest = await fetch(url)
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'File shows up in parent fol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Other file shows up in parent folder')
}, 'PUT FormData with files to IPFS')
promise_test(async (t) => {
const firstFileResponse = await fetch(`${EMPTY_DIR_URL}/${TEST_FILE_NAME}`,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(firstFileResponse.status == 201, 'Able to PUT first file')
const url = await firstFileResponse.headers.get("Location")
const base = new URL('./', url).href
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
const ipnsResponse = await fetch(`${keyURL}${TEST_FILE_NAME}`, {
method: 'POST',
body: base
})
assert_true(ipnsResponse.status == 200, 'Able to POST url to ipns')
const secondFileResponse = await fetch(`${EMPTY_DIR_URL}/${OTHER_TEST_FILE_NAME}`, {
method: 'PUT',
body: OTHER_TEST_FILE_CONTENT
})
assert_true(secondFileResponse.status == 201, 'Able to PUT second file')
const url2 = await secondFileResponse.headers.get("Location")
const base2 = new URL('./', url2).href
const ipnsResponse2 = await fetch(`${keyURL}${OTHER_TEST_FILE_NAME}`, {
method: 'POST',
body: base2
})
assert_true(ipnsResponse2.status == 200, 'Able to POST url to existing IPNS key')
const listingRequest = await fetch(keyURL)
assert_true(listingRequest.ok, 'Able to GET from IPNS')
const listing = await listingRequest.text()
assert_true(listing.includes(TEST_FILE_NAME), 'First file shows up in IPNS folder')
assert_true(listing.includes(OTHER_TEST_FILE_NAME), 'Second file shows up in IPNS folder')
}, 'POST url to IPNS with existing data')
promise_test(async (t) => {
const key = `compliance-suite-${Date.now()}`
const getK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'GET',
})
assert_true(getKey.status == 404, "key doesn't exist yet")
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const keyURL = createKey.headers.get("Location")
// Upload file so key resolves when GET is done later
const ipnsResponse = await fetch(keyURL, {
method: 'PUT',
body: TEST_FILE_CONTENT
})
assert_true(ipnsResponse.status == 200, 'Able to PUT url to ipns')
const getKey2 = await fetch(`ipns://localhost?key=${key}`, {
method: 'GET',
})
// Should redirect to key ^
assert_true(getKey2.status == 200, '200, redirected to key')
assert_true(new URL(getKey2.url).hostname == new URL(keyURL).hostname, 'redirected to correct key URL')
}, 'GET IPNS key')
promise_test(async (t) => {
const key = `compliance-suite-${Date.now()}`
const createK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'POST',
})
assert_true(createKey.status == 201, 'Able to create key')
const deleteK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'DELETE',
})
assert_true(deleteKey.status == 200, '200, deleted key')
const getKey = await fetch(`ipns://localhost?key=${key}`, {
method: 'GET',
})
assert_true(getKey.status == 404, "404, key doesn't exist")
}, 'DELETE IPNS key')
